Forest Fire (6937 ha) in Brazil 05 Sep 2023

Event summary

This forest fire is expected to have a low humanitarian impact based on the magnitude and the affected population and their vulnerability.

GDACS ID WF 1017272
Countries: Brazil
Start Date - Last detection*: 05 Sep 2023 - 16 Sep 2023
Duration (days): 11
People affected: 0 in the burned area
Burned area: 6937 ha
More Info: Global Wildfire Information System

*(Last detection of the thermal anomaly of the fire)

Exposed population

The forest fire happened in Brazil , State of Tocantins (population 966,705) . The nearest places are Chapada da Natividade, Conceição do Tocantins, Porto Alegre do Tocantins, Pindorama do Tocantins, Taipas do Tocantins, Santa Rosa do Tocantins, São Valério da Natividade, Silvanópolis, and Novo Jardim.
